After installing (and eventually uninstalling) SP1 for Vista, I get no sound.
If I click on the Volume Mixer icon it says "no audio device installed". However, all the indicators in the Device Manager say it is working. I have uninstalled and reinstalled virtually every Realtek driver available for Vista and HP. I have checked in BIOS and set the on-board audio to "enable", but still no sound.

Before I go insane, does anyone have any suggestions?:)
 
Remove or disable the driver in the Device Manager, then download and install the latest driver. If that doesn't work, go back to the next previous driver.
